Contents: Myths and mythology--
From the primal void to a lost continent, the main Greek myths: From Chaos and Castration to order, the birth of the gods-- Apollo and Artemis, music, love and hunting-- The creation of man and woman, the great flood, transgressors and heroines-- Jason and the Argonauts, Medeia-- Argos and the monster-slayers-- Herakles, the greatest of the heroes-- Thebes and Oidipous-- From Atlas to Hektor-- From Asopos to Akhilleus-- Athens: the early Kings-- Theseus and the Minotaur-- Curses and cannibalism, the house of Pelops-- The Trojan war-- Homer's Iliad: The wrath of Akhilleus-- The wooden horse and the sack of troy-- The returns of the heroes-- The Odyssey and its sequels-- Plato and the myth of Atlantis
Some approaches to Greek mythology
